KATHMANDU, March 20: Courts across the country will remain closed till April 4 to prevent possible spread of the coronavirus.



A meeting of the full bench presided over by Chief Justice Cholendra Shumsher Rana took a decision to this effect on Friday.

During the period, all the court hearings will be halted, according to the decision.


The government had urged one and all to refrain from holding gathering of more than 25 people owing to COVID-19 transmission.
